What is Organic Lube?
Crafted from natural ingredients and free from harmful chemicals, organic lubricants offer a safer alternative for those with sensitive skin and allergies.
Unlike conventional lubricants, which often contain petroleum-based components, organic lubes boast lower toxicity and better biodegradability. This means they break down more quickly and safely in the environment, reducing their ecological footprint.
Moreover, the production methods for organic lubricants focus on sustainability, aiming to minimize their environmental impact. Traditional lubricants can lead to environmental pollution due to their slow biodegradation rates and synthetic additives harmful to aquatic life.
Key Ingredients in Organic Lube
Ingredients like aloe vera and coconut oil in organic lubricants are popular for their hydrating and soothing effects, providing both lubrication and promoting skin health.
Here are some key ingredients and their specific benefits:
- Aloe Vera
Celebrated for its moisturizing properties, aloe vera is a staple in personal care products. Its gel-like consistency hydrates effectively without leaving a greasy residue, unlike many conventional lubricants.

Additionally, aloe vera has soothing effects that can help alleviate irritation and promote skin healing, making it particularly beneficial for sensitive or damaged skin. Its natural composition ensures that it is gentle on the body, providing a comfortable and enjoyable experience.
- Coconut Oil
Known for its antibacterial properties, coconut oil is another star ingredient in organic lubricants. Its smooth texture and moisture-retaining properties make it excellent for preventing infections and as an effective natural lubricant.
Its ability to maintain hydration enhances comfort and pleasure, making coconut oil a favorite among users seeking a natural option. Compatibility with Condoms
Water-based and silicone-based organic lubricants are generally safe with latex condoms, unlike oil-based options which can degrade latex and increase breakage risk.
Choosing the right type of lube is crucial for preventing condom breakage and ensuring safe sexual practices.
Shelf Life and Storage
Opened organic lubes typically have a shelf life of about six months. Proper storage in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ight is critical for maintaining effectiveness.
Avoiding refrigeration and exposure to heat or direct sunlight ensures the lube remains effective and safe to use, helping to prolong its life.
